
The Work Life Balance at Family Dollar Stores is rated an A by 1101 employees putting it in the Top 10% of similar size companies on Comparably. 44% of Family Dollar Stores employees are satisfied with their work life balance while 53% feel they are burnt out. A well proportioned work life balance is necessary to keep employees happy and productive.
About 74% of the employees at Family Dollar Stores work eight hours or less, while 9% of them have a very long day - longer than twelve hours. The Majority of Family Dollar Stores employees are not satisfied with their work life balance and feel burnt out.
In general, Native American employees and employees in the Customer Support department believe they have good work life balance while Asian or Pacific Islander employees and employees who have been at the company 2 to 5 Years think there is room for improvement.
